Transaction 84a589879cf2582808a95b0f77e62e2eb6c10da533abb19ba1523c6df2851d17
1 Input
1 Output
-
84a589879cf2582808a95b0f77e62e2eb6c10da533abb19ba1523c6df2851d17:0
- value
- 59824
- script pubkey
- OP_0 OP_PUSHBYTES_20 17212b8043dc781a1299cbae0a80f9513f973b39
- address
- bc1qzusjhqzrm3up5y5eewhq4q8e2ylewweegxu33s